You can have Boobie's Fiesta Cobb Salad using 10 ingredients and 4 steps. Here is how you achieve it.

Ingredients of Boobie's Fiesta Cobb Salad

  1. Prepare 1 packages of salad to your liking (I chose mixed greens).
  2. You need 1 of chicken breast.
  3. It's 4 slice of bacon.
  4. Prepare 1 of avocado.
  5. You need 1 of hardboiled egg.
  6. It's 1 of tomato.
  7. It's of cheddar, Monterey jack, hence the name FIESTA.
  8. Prepare 1 slice of onion.
  9. Prepare of salt and pepper (chicken Montreal season works great also).
  10. You need 1 of bottle of favorite salad dressing or make your own.

Boobie's Fiesta Cobb Salad step by step

  1. Season chicken breast on both sides and cook on both sides at medium heat until grill marks show about 4 to 5 minutes or until juices run clear..
  2. Assemble the rest of the ingredients on plate as you like..
  3. Cut chicken breast into strips ..
  4. Place chicken on top of salad and cover with favorite dressing. Enjoy.
